[摘要]
以授粉后1 d的玉米胚囊为外植体,通过改进胚囊分离方法、优化培养基激素成分,开展玉米受精胚囊的体外培养研究,建立玉米受精胚囊的离体胚胎发生及植株再生体系。结果表明,胚囊外植体获得形态正常胚的比例、胚再生为植株的比例均大大提高。经离体培养,约20%的玉米受精胚囊可以获得完整植株,建立了玉米受精胚囊的离体胚胎发生及植株再生体系

[Abstract]
In order to establish the maize fertilized embryo sac in vitro embryogenesis and plant regeneration system, one day after pollination, fertilized embryo sacs of Zea mays surrounded by a few layers of nucellar cells were isolated and cultured in vitro. Through the improved method of primary explants separation and the optimization of hormone ingredients in medium, the in vitro cultured system results in high proportion of morphologically normal embryos and plant regeneration frequency.
